We have been to both hendra and newquay holiday park and would not recomend either in the high season !. out of the 2 hendra is the better park but i would only ever go in the low season again, the club is far too small there are no where near enough toilets and showers, we saw a 2 hour que for the showers each night in august 2 years ago and the site owners seem to have an agreement with the local farmer who opens up more and more fields for camping as the pitches fill up. some campers where so far away from the shower block that they had to drive to it which caused absolute caos every single afternoon.

newquay holiday park was no better and was actually worse as far as the club goes and the pool is only outdoor which in england is about as much use as a chocolate fire guard.
